Розробка сайту – це складний та багатоступінчастий процес, що вимагає ретельного планування і уваги до деталей. Від правильно обраної стратегії залежить, чи стане ваш сайт успішним і зручним для користувачів. Пройшовши через всі етапи, ви зможете створити ресурс, що відповідає вимогам сучасних стандартів.
Перше, що необхідно зробити, – це визначити мету сайту і його цільову аудиторію. Це дозволить правильно сформулювати вимоги до дизайну, контенту та функціональності. Чіткий план розробки допоможе уникнути помилок на етапі реалізації і забезпечить ефективне використання часу і ресурсів.
Крім того, важливо вибрати відповідні технології та інструменти для створення сайту. Розробка включає не лише візуальні рішення, а й технічні моменти, такі як безпека, швидкість завантаження та оптимізація під різні пристрої. Тільки збалансований підхід до кожного етапу дозволить вам отримати результат, що відповідатиме всім вимогам сучасного інтернет-простору.
Ключові етапи створення сайту
Створення сайту складається з кількох основних етапів, кожен з яких є важливим для успішного завершення проекту. Розглянемо основні кроки, які допоможуть організувати процес розробки та забезпечити ефективний результат.
1. Підготовка та планування
- Визначення цілей сайту
- Аналіз цільової аудиторії
- Розробка структури та функціональності
- Оцінка ресурсів і бюджету
2. Розробка та дизайн
- Створення прототипу та макетів
- Вибір кольорової гами та шрифтів
- Адаптивний дизайн для мобільних пристроїв
- Тестування зручності навігації
Правильне виконання кожного етапу гарантує, що сайт буде функціональним, привабливим та зручним для користувачів.
Аналіз потреб і цілей проекту
Перед початком розробки сайту важливо ретельно проаналізувати потреби проекту та його цілі. Це дозволяє точно визначити, що саме має бути на сайті, як він повинен виглядати і яку функціональність забезпечувати. Правильний аналіз допомагає уникнути помилок на подальших етапах розробки та визначити пріоритети.
Основними етапами аналізу є:
Етап | Опис |
---|---|
Визначення мети сайту | Чітке формулювання мети: бізнес, інформація, продажі або інше. |
Цільова аудиторія | Дослідження, хто буде користуватися сайтом, їх потреби та вподобання. |
Функціональні вимоги | Планування основних функцій: форми, інтерфейси, інтеграції з іншими системами. |
Бюджет і ресурси | Оцінка витрат на розробку, підтримку та просування сайту. |
Точний аналіз на цьому етапі дозволяє чітко спланувати подальші кроки та уникнути недоліків при розробці. Кожен аспект проекту має бути врахований і узгоджений для досягнення успіху.
Вибір технологій для розробки
Вибір технологій для розробки сайту є одним з найважливіших етапів, оскільки він визначає ефективність, швидкість роботи та можливості майбутнього ресурсу. Технології повинні відповідати вимогам проекту, бюджету та цільовій аудиторії.
1. Веб-фреймворки та CMS
Для створення сайту можна вибирати між використанням готових систем керування контентом (CMS) або розробкою з нуля з використанням веб-фреймворків. Вибір залежить від складності проекту та часу, доступного для розробки.
- CMS – популярні рішення для швидкого запуску сайтів (WordPress, Joomla, Drupal). Вони мають багато готових шаблонів і плагінів, що дозволяють зекономити час на розробку.
- Веб-фреймворки – для більш складних і унікальних рішень використовуються фреймворки, такі як Laravel, Django, Angular, React.
2. Вибір бази даних та серверного середовища
Вибір бази даних і серверного середовища також впливає на продуктивність сайту. Для сайтів з високою відвідуваністю або складними інтеграціями зазвичай вибирають більш потужні рішення.
- MySQL – для більшості стандартних проектів, що не вимагають високої продуктивності.
- PostgreSQL – для більш складних та ресурсомістких сайтів.
- Node.js – для реалізації швидких інтерактивних додатків.
Обрані технології повинні забезпечити не лише функціональність, але й стабільність роботи сайту на довгий період.
Які інструменти потрібні для успіху
Для ефективної розробки сайту необхідно використовувати правильні інструменти, які допомагають на різних етапах створення. Вибір інструментів залежить від складності проекту, технічних вимог і бюджету. Вони дозволяють підвищити продуктивність і знизити ймовірність помилок у процесі розробки.
1. Інструменти для дизайну
Щоб створити привабливий та зручний інтерфейс, важливо використовувати потужні інструменти для дизайну та прототипування.
- Figma – популярний інструмент для створення прототипів і дизайну інтерфейсів з можливістю командної роботи.
- Adobe XD – інструмент для дизайну та інтерактивних прототипів з високим рівнем функціональності.
- Sketch – використовуються для дизайну веб-інтерфейсів, зокрема для розробки адаптивних версій сайтів.
2. Інструменти для розробки та тестування
Для написання коду та перевірки його коректності також потрібні спеціалізовані інструменти, які дозволяють ефективно працювати з кодом і тестувати сайт.
- Visual Studio Code – потужний редактор коду з великою кількістю розширень для веб-розробки.
- Chrome DevTools – інструменти для налагодження та тестування веб-сторінок безпосередньо у браузері.
- Postman – для тестування API та інтеграцій між сервісами.
Використання цих інструментів допомагає зробити процес розробки більш організованим і ефективним, забезпечуючи високий результат на кожному етапі створення сайту.
Розробка дизайну та структури
Розробка дизайну та структури сайту є важливим етапом, який визначає зручність використання ресурсу та його привабливість для користувачів. На цьому етапі створюється не лише зовнішній вигляд сайту, а й його функціональна організація, що сприяє зручній навігації та ефективній взаємодії з користувачем.
1. Структура сайту
Початкове проектування структури сайту допомагає організувати інформацію так, щоб користувачі могли швидко знайти необхідні дані. Важливо спланувати:
- Основні розділи та підрозділи сайту
- Мапу сайту для зручної навігації
- Логічну послідовність розміщення контенту
- Інтеграцію з іншими платформами та системами
2. Дизайн інтерфейсу
Створення дизайну сайту полягає не лише в естетичному оформленні, а й у розробці інтуїтивно зрозумілого інтерфейсу. Важливими аспектами є:
- Колірна гама – вибір кольорів для створення відповідної атмосфери та виділення важливих елементів.
- Типографіка – шрифти, які використовуються для зручного читання та привернення уваги до ключових блоків.
- Адаптивний дизайн – забезпечення коректного відображення сайту на різних пристроях (мобільних телефонах, планшетах, комп’ютерах).
- Мікровзаємодії – невеликі анімації, що полегшують навігацію та взаємодію з елементами сайту.
Добре спроектована структура і продуманий дизайн дозволяють не тільки залучити відвідувачів, а й підвищити їх задоволення від користування сайтом, що є ключовим фактором для успіху онлайн-проекту.
Як створити зручний інтерфейс
Зручний інтерфейс є ключем до успіху сайту, оскільки він визначає, наскільки легко користувачі можуть взаємодіяти з ресурсом. Створення інтуїтивно зрозумілого та ефективного інтерфейсу допомагає зберегти користувачів і забезпечує позитивний досвід взаємодії з сайтом.
1. Простота та мінімалізм
Важливо, щоб інтерфейс був простим та не перенавантаженим інформацією. Це дозволяє користувачам швидко орієнтуватися на сайті та знаходити необхідну інформацію без зайвих зусиль.
- Мінімум елементів – використовувати лише необхідні елементи для досягнення мети користувача.
- Чітка структура – інтуїтивно зрозуміла навігація з лаконічними заголовками і кнопками.
- Контрастність – використання контрастних кольорів для виділення важливих елементів.
2. Забезпечення зручної навігації
Навігація повинна бути зрозумілою і швидкою, дозволяючи користувачам легко переміщатися між розділами сайту.
- Головне меню – чітке та лаконічне меню з основними розділами сайту.
- Швидкий пошук – наявність функції пошуку для швидкого знаходження контенту.
- Послідовність дій – забезпечення логічної послідовності дій на сайті (від візиту до здійснення дії).
Зручний інтерфейс забезпечує не тільки зручність користування, але й впливає на ефективність досягнення цілей сайту, збільшуючи конверсії та рівень задоволення відвідувачів.
Наповнення сайту контентом
Наповнення сайту контентом є важливим етапом розробки, оскільки саме від якості і релевантності матеріалів залежить, чи зможе сайт ефективно виконувати свої функції. Контент має бути корисним, цікавим та відповідати потребам цільової аудиторії.
Основні типи контенту, які можуть бути на сайті:
- Тексти – статті, опис товарів, послуг, блогові пости, інструкції.
- Зображення – фотографії, графіки, інфографіка, які доповнюють текстову інформацію та привертають увагу.
- Відео – презентації, інтерв’ю, огляди, відеоуроки, що допомагають краще передати інформацію.
- Інтерактивні елементи – форми, опитування, калькулятори для залучення користувачів.
Важливо, щоб контент був:
- Унікальним – уникайте плагіату, створюйте оригінальні матеріали, що відповідають специфіці вашого сайту.
- Оптимізованим – правильне використання ключових слів для покращення видимості в пошукових системах.
- Легким для сприйняття – структура тексту має бути чіткою, з підзаголовками, списками та короткими абзацами.
Контент є основою для залучення і утримання відвідувачів, тому важливо приділяти достатньо уваги його якості та відповідності вимогам користувачів.
Оптимізація текстів та медіа
Оптимізація текстів та медіа є важливим етапом у процесі розробки сайту, оскільки вона впливає на швидкість завантаження сторінок, покращення взаємодії з користувачами та підвищення видимості сайту в пошукових системах.
1. Оптимізація текстів
Тексти повинні бути не лише інформативними, але й оптимізованими для пошукових систем. Це дозволяє покращити позиції сайту у результатах пошуку та забезпечити більшу аудиторію.
- Використання ключових слів – правильно підібрані і розподілені ключові фрази допомагають збільшити видимість сайту.
- Заголовки та підзаголовки – структуруйте контент, використовуючи H1, H2, H3 для полегшення сприйняття тексту.
- Унікальність контенту – уникайте дублювання текстів на інших сайтах або сторінках.
2. Оптимізація медіа
Медіа-матеріали (зображення, відео, аудіо) мають значний вплив на швидкість роботи сайту та зручність користувачів. Оптимізація медіа контенту дозволяє значно зменшити час завантаження сторінок.
- Стиснення зображень – зменшення розміру файлів без втрати якості дозволяє зберегти швидкість завантаження.
- Вибір формату – використання ефективних форматів, таких як WebP для зображень або MP4 для відео, допомагає зменшити обсяг файлів.
- Адаптивність медіа – забезпечення коректного відображення зображень та відео на різних пристроях і екранах.
Оптимізація текстів та медіа є критично важливим для поліпшення користувацького досвіду та підвищення ефективності сайту в інтернет-просторі.